
The Kansspelautoriteit has directed licensed operators to remove betting markets on own goals, citing heightened risks linked to match manipulation. The decision follows a targeted review of sportsbook offerings in the Netherlands and reflects the regulator’s growing focus on safeguarding sporting integrity within the regulated gambling environment....
